After all, they can:<\/p>\n\n\n\n<ul class=\"wp-block-list\"><li>Avoid mouth-related injuries to your child\u2019s lips, tongue, and soft tissue.<\/li><li>Prevent chipped, cracked, or knocked-out teeth.<\/li><li>Reduce the severity of concussions by redistributing the force from the impact.<\/li><li>Provide protection from broken brackets for children who wear braces.<\/li><\/ul>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Does My Child Need a Mouthguard for Non-Contact Sports?<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>In short, the answer is a resounding yes! Although high-impact sports (like football and boxing) are known for their injuries, non-contact sports (like gymnastics and skateboarding) are prone to their share of accidents as well. In fact, the American Dental Association reported that athletes who played basketball suffered from more dental injuries than those who played football. Therefore, it is important that your child wears a mouthguard, even if it is not a required piece of equipment.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\">Which Mouthguard Should I Get For My Child?<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>While there are one-size-fits-all mouthguards at your local sporting goods store, they are no match for the protection your pediatric dentist in Fitchburg can provide with a custom one.
